PB 電子会議室
発言No. | 更新日 | 題名(クリックすると発言内容と関連するコメントが表示されます) |
---|---|---|
22102 | 05/07/22 17:48:09 | RE(3):PB8.0.1(英): データウィンドウのupdate()関数に関して By wes |
22100 | 05/07/21 18:16:39 | RE(2):PB8.0.1(英): データウィンドウのupdate()関数に関して By wes |
22099 | 05/07/21 17:50:07 | RE(1):PB8.0.1(英): データウィンドウのupdate()関数に関して By めめ |
22098 | 05/07/21 16:59:57 | PB8.0.1(英): データウィンドウのupdate()関数に関して By wes |
カテゴリ:データウィンドウ
日付:2005年07月21日 17:50 発信者:めめ
題名:RE(1):PB8.0.1(英): データウィンドウのupdate()関数に関して
wesさん、こんにちは。
以下で対応できるのではないでしょうか。
# こちらは、英語版を見たことはないのですが…。
1.DBプロファイル?編集?接続タブで「大文字小文字の区別」チェックボックスをオンにする
2.DBParm の MixedCase を\'1\'にする
>データウィンドウのupdate()関数に関して質問です。
>
>update()関数の発行時に自動生成されるSQL文が、こちらの意図しない形で生成されてしまいます。
>具体的には以下のとおりです。
>
>?Oracle上のテーブル名称は、小文字と大文字の混在で作成。
>例)
>CREATE TABLE \"xx_TEST001\" ( A char(1) );
>
>?PB上のデータウィンドウペインタも、小文字と大文字の混在で作成。
>例)
>SELECT \"xx_TEST001\".\"A\" FROM \"xx_TEST001\"
>
>?PB上のupdate()関数で発行される自動生成されたSQL文では、テーブル名称を指定する箇所が大文字にな
る。
>例)
>INSERT INTO \"XX_TEST001\" (\"A\") VALUES(:1)
>
>?表が存在しないという旨の、Oracle側のエラーが返る。
>
>おそらく何らかのパラメータ設定で解決すると思うのですが、ご存知の方がいらっしゃいましたらご教授いた
だけない
>でしょうか。
>
>なお、開発環境は以下のとおりです。
>PB:8.0.1(英)
>OS:XP Home(日)
>DB:Oracle 9i
>
>
付加情報:
PowerBuilder Version (記載なし)
Client SoftWare
OS (記載なし)
DBMS (記載なし)
Browser (記載なし)
Server SoftWare
OS (記載なし)
DBMS (記載なし)
WebServer (記載なし)
Copyright © 2013 Power Future Co., Ltd.